Cranes coach makes four changes to squad, Isinde dropped

Coach Micho has made four changes to the starting eleven that faced Ghana in our opening match.

According to reports, the Serbian has dropped Isinde whose defensive error cost the Cranes against Ghana and three other players yet to be revealed later in the day.

The team will be boosted by the return of two key players ahead of the crucial Africa Cup of Nations Group D clash against Egypt this evening.

Former Gor Mahia star Khalid Aucho and Murshid Juuko, will be available after missing their first match due to yellow cards acumulations during qualifying matches.

In an interview at the teams Hotel Du Par where they are staying together with their Group D counterparts Ghana,Uganda coach Multin Micho revealed their return to the press.

“Let us plan accordingly following the availability of the two players. Juuko and Aucho will add value to the team. I will not face any headache in the team selection. We always need our best players all available for duty’ said Micho.

In a separate interview Aucho and Jjuko seemed more than ready to play the dream AFCON match.

“Returning back to action is every player’s joy. I love playing for my country and will offer the best of my ability,’ Aucho, who has of late been at Baroka stated to a section of Ghananian press.

Cranes 1978 legend Tom Lwanga yesterday made a similar suggestion that Micho should drop players that are not at their best. In an interview with NTV sports news segment, Tom Lwanga who played in the historic 1978 AFCON finals called for Massa to be dropped to allow younger blood shine.

“At times when your time has come, its is better you let others also play”, he stated about Massa who has gone over a year without scoring.

Coach Micho has assured Ugandans that the Cranes will bounce back today!

The Uganda Cranes conducted their final training session on Friday night and faces Egypt today at 10pm.
